Provider Biography

When a patient hears the words, “You have breast cancer,” they need to know that all breast cancer is not alike.  We will, therefore, recommend a "personalized treatment plan" tailored to their particular disease to maximize the benefit.  Since coming to  Rutgers Cancer Institute of New Jersey in 1995, I have helped countless patients navigate this journey through a comprehensive approach within our Breast Oncology Program -- because it truly does take a team approach to tackle this disease.   Following a fellowship at the Dana Farber Cancer Center at Harvard Medical School, preceded by a residency at the University of Pittsburgh, my expertise has long been breast cancer and breast cancer genetics – including helping people understand their risk of developing breast cancer. 

Through the years, I have also been involved in the design and implementation of clinical trials that offer promising new therapies targeted to specific types of breast cancer. With consultation from experts across multiple disciplines, I help educate patients about clinical trial options. With the unique relationship offered through a National Cancer Institute-designated Comprehensive Cancer Center, I have the opportunity to work collaboratively with scientific investigators -- helping to translate information from the patient bedside back to the laboratory. As a professor of medicine at Robert Wood Johnson Medical School, I also enjoy teaching the next generation of oncologists and provide opportunities for students to learn cancer biology, cancer pharmacology, genetics and clinical care.

I am the author or co-author of more than 50 publications and serve on the editorial board of the journal Clinical Cancer Research, one of the nation’s premier cancer publications. As a core member for the Breast Committee of the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group, which is one of the nation's largest clinical cancer research organizations that conducts clinical trials in all types of adult cancers, I help to develop and identify the next generation of treatment options for women and men with breast cancer.
